Overwatch 2 Developer Will “Give Insight” on 2023 Plans “Soon”

Executive producer Jared Neuss says there will be information soon on "what the year holds" for the free-to-play hero shooter.

Overwatch 2 has had quite the influx of content over the past few months, with a new hero in Ramattra, a new Control map, and a One-Punch Man collaboration event. However, an updated roadmap for the future has yet to be provided. As per executive producer Jared Neuss, that’s seemingly coming soon.

Replying on Twitter, he said, “We’re planning to give insight into what the year holds for Overwatch 2 soon!” Of course, when that information is coming remains to be seen. If the development team follows the same cadence, the next hero should arrive in Season 4.

However, it has yet to provide details on the highly-anticipated PvE content that formed a major part of the game’s initial marketing. All we know is that these co-op story missions will be coming this year, but how many and how regularly is unknown. Hopefully, the coming “insight” has some answers.

Overwatch 2 is available for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, PS5, PC and Nintendo Switch. Stay tuned for more updates in the meantime.
